    Fast Startup is on here, even though it is not recommended by Shadow Defender. What it means is that when you shut down your computer in shadow mode, the machine will go into hibernation, and upon re-starting it will remain in shadow mode (extremely fast shut down (about 4 seconds) and fast startup (about 12 seconds). If you exit shadow mode from the Shadow Defender GUI (Graphical User Interface), the computer will restart in normal mode as fast startup does not work restarting your computer.

    If fast startup is off, when you shut down your computer in shadow mode, upon re-starting it will exit shadow mode automatically. In both cases on and off, re-starting the machine will exit shadow mode whether it is commanded by Windows or the SD GUI.
